I have the same thing. It's from folding the top back wrong. The black U-shaped parts on the end of the frame dig into the fabric if it's folded wrong. The edge of the "U" will rub right through the top. Just fold your W the right way and it won't happen.

I would think a marine shop would be able to repair the canvas.
